There is a wide selection of pet flaps with various sizes and features. There are numerous kinds of pet flaps, such as the traditional two-way door that lets your pet leave and come whenever they want, a magnetic pet opening which opens when the pet approaches, and even a microchip cat-flap that can read a chip on the collar of your pet. Installation costs
The cost of installing a cat flap is determined by a variety of factors. For instance the size of the cat flap will have a direct impact on the overall cost of the job. Also, you may need to employ a carpenter to cut the hole in your wall or door. The cost of the cat flap can differ based on its type and size. The cheapest cat flap step flaps are typically the most basic models, and they're ideal for pets with smaller sizes. If you're not sure which kind of pet flap you should pick, consult an knowledgeable professional.
A skilled cat flap fitter can install a cat flap on virtually any type of door, be it wood or composite, uPVC or glass. Some can even install cat flaps on external walls, although this requires more work and resources. It is recommended to leave the work to a professional. This will ensure that your cat flap is fitted properly and doesn't compromise your home security or energy efficiency.
In general, installing a cat flap will take around two hours. The amount of time required will vary depending on what kind of wall or door you are installing the flap onto. If you have a double-glazed door for instance, it can take as long as four hours. Enter your postcode below to find an installer for your local cat-flap.

These smart flaps scan the microchip in the collar of your pet. The smart flaps will only allow your cat to enter when the microchip is within the scanner range. This is a great way to deter unwanted cats from entering your home, but it can also be annoying for neighbours with similar collars.
A microchip cat flap is a safer and more secure option than a simple cat door. It uses radio frequency technology to read the microchip of your pet, ensuring that only your cat can get inside your home. It can be used to limit a cat's entry to your yard, and to keep any other animals from your home.
The Ferplast Microchip Cat Flap is simple and quick to put in and can be positioned on wooden doors or walls, as well as glass. It can register up to 30 different microchip codes, and comes with a unique ID tag that can be worn by cats that don't have an embedded microchip. The flap is equipped with an air-stopper system that keeps out cold air.

Cost of the hardware
The price of hardware for a cat flap is affected by a number factors. The type of flap you select as well as the location in which you live in the UK and the labor costs associated with the job are all factors. There is also the possibility of having to pay for materials and sales tax on the components that are used. You can cut down on the expense by hiring an expert to install the system.
Professionals will have the tools and expertise to protect the integrity of your wall when installing the cat-flap. They will also be able install the flap in a way that blocks unwanted draughts, and helps your home stay energy efficient. This service will cost between PS240 and PS450.
The most suitable cat flap is a microchip-operated one. The flap is able to recognize your pet's microchip, so only they can be able to enter and exit. It is more expensive than a standard pet flap, but is well worth the cost.
A pet flap that is simple can be put in a wooden door for around PS80 however, it is more difficult to fit it into a glass-door or a brick wall that is external. Depending on the location of the country, labor costs will vary and you should expect to pay more for installation in London and the south east of England than Northern Ireland or Wales.
